3 つの主要なフロントエンド フレームワーク、React、Angular、React の比較とその長所と短所について話しましょう。あなた自身の意見やアイデアを与えることができます
光阴似箭催人老,日月如移越少年。
一般的に、Angular は始めるのが難しく、Vue は始めやすく、React は使いやすいですが、パフォーマンスは特に優れているわけではありません
ここを見てください
現在 Alibaba のオープンソース weex は vue に基づいています React Native と比較すると weex は vue ネイティブに似ています
3 つのフレームワークすべての長所と短所を知ったので、詳細には触れません。インターネットでたくさん検索しました 私が実用的だと思うものだけをお話しします 私が最も使用している angularJS (1.x を参照) は、非常に優れた成熟したフレームワークであり、大規模で包括的ですが、使い始めるのが少し難しいです。今日のフロントエンド開発者はおそらく 1 を学ぶことはないだろう。学ぶことはお勧めできませんが、やり方を知っていれば放棄する必要はありません。 Vue は中国でも非常に人気があり、海外でも多くの人が使用しています。多くの中小企業。 Vue には個人的な製品であるか、オープンソース コミュニティの力によって維持されているため、多くの不確実性があると思います。周知のとおり、オープンソース フレームワークは儲かるばかりで損をするだけで、稼ぐ能力はほとんどありません。単純にオープンソース コミュニティに依存するのには限界があります。Vue は中国で非常に人気がありますが、中国企業が喜んでお金を払うほど人気があるわけではありません (中国企業は腹が立ちますよね? 彼らが機能しない場合)残業しても大丈夫ですし、そのための時間を与えてくれます。)私は React についてもっと楽観的であり、それをお勧めします。採用情報に注目してみると、多くの有名企業が React と Reac (構文が似ています) を要求していることがわかります。要約すると、次のようになります。 angularJS を知っているなら、それを放棄する必要はありません。知らない場合は、vue を学ぶことができます (angular2 と angular4 は、中国で書くために TS を使用する必要があります。angular2 を使用するようです)。 / 4) は本当に企業が少ない vue は大手企業がサポートしているわけではありませんが、今のところコミュニティは非常に活発でサポーターも多く、品質自体も非常に高いので利用している人も多いです。それは私にとって非常に役に立ちます。反応については話しません。それを学ぶのは正しいことです
私も次の言葉に同意します。React は最初に苦しみ、その後幸せを感じますが、vue.js は最初に幸せを感じ、その後痛みを感じます。どこに行っても自分で選んでください! (ニヤニヤ)
一般的に、Angular は始めるのが難しく、Vue は始めやすく、React は使いやすいですが、パフォーマンスは特に優れているわけではありません
ここを見てください
現在 Alibaba のオープンソース weex は vue に基づいています
React Native と比較すると
weex は vue ネイティブに似ています
3 つのフレームワークすべての長所と短所を知ったので、詳細には触れません。インターネットでたくさん検索しました
私が実用的だと思うものだけをお話しします
私が最も使用している angularJS (1.x を参照) は、非常に優れた成熟したフレームワークであり、大規模で包括的ですが、使い始めるのが少し難しいです。今日のフロントエンド開発者はおそらく 1 を学ぶことはないだろう。学ぶことはお勧めできませんが、やり方を知っていれば放棄する必要はありません。
Vue は中国でも非常に人気があり、海外でも多くの人が使用しています。多くの中小企業。 Vue には個人的な製品であるか、オープンソース コミュニティの力によって維持されているため、多くの不確実性があると思います。周知のとおり、オープンソース フレームワークは儲かるばかりで損をするだけで、稼ぐ能力はほとんどありません。単純にオープンソース コミュニティに依存するのには限界があります。Vue は中国で非常に人気がありますが、中国企業が喜んでお金を払うほど人気があるわけではありません (中国企業は腹が立ちますよね? 彼らが機能しない場合)残業しても大丈夫ですし、そのための時間を与えてくれます。)
私は React についてもっと楽観的であり、それをお勧めします。採用情報に注目してみると、多くの有名企業が React と Reac (構文が似ています) を要求していることがわかります。要約すると、次のようになります。 angularJS を知っているなら、それを放棄する必要はありません。知らない場合は、vue を学ぶことができます (angular2 と angular4 は、中国で書くために TS を使用する必要があります。angular2 を使用するようです)。 / 4) は本当に企業が少ない vue は大手企業がサポートしているわけではありませんが、今のところコミュニティは非常に活発でサポーターも多く、品質自体も非常に高いので利用している人も多いです。それは私にとって非常に役に立ちます。反応については話しません。それを学ぶのは正しいことです
私も次の言葉に同意します。React は最初に苦しみ、その後幸せを感じますが、vue.js は最初に幸せを感じ、その後痛みを感じます。どこに行っても自分で選んでください! (ニヤニヤ)